How to Edit Manual Journal with Xero Online: Step-by-Step Guide

Always back up your Xero Online data before you begin. Even though SaasAnt is designed to be safe and reliable, a backup provides an added layer of security. Follow the steps below to get started.

Step 1: Log In to Your Xero Account

  • Log in to your Xero account.

Step 2: Navigate to the Apps Menu

  • On the right side of the Xero dashboard, you can see the menu bar with various options.

  • Select the “Waffle” icon. Click the dropdown and select “Find more apps on Xerp App Store.”

Step 3: Search SaasAnt Transactions

  • In the search bar, type “SaasAnt Transactions” as shown by the arrow in the image below.

Search ST.png

Step 4: Open SaasAnt Transactions

Get the app from the App Store and connect it to Xero. 

On the SaasAnt dashboard:

  • On the left side of the SaasAnt Transactions dashboard, you can see the menu bar with various options.

  • Select “Modify.”

  • At the bottom right, click on “Let’s Modify.”

  • Before you modify, make sure that your respective manual journals are already uploaded to your Xero account.

  • Now select “manual journal” under the Other Transactions section.

select manual journal.png

  • Now, upload your respective supply credit note files from your device and click “Continue”.

upload files.png

Step 5: Mapping Fields And Review

  • Ensures accurate mapping of essential fields: Supply credit number, contact, date, etc.

  • The ‘Preview Mapping’ feature allows users to verify field alignment before review.

  • Select “Review”  after finalising the mapping of all fields.

review.png

Step 6: Review And Update

  • Review the modified “manual journal” and select “Upload”. 

  • At the bottom left, there is a “Download” option, where you can download this modified data for your future reference.

upload and download.png

  • Your modified “manual journal” will be updated in Xero Online. Click “Show Results”.

show results.png

Step 7: Modify 

  • Your modified “manual journal” appears. At the bottom left, there is a “Download” option, where you can download your modified manual journal for future reference. 

  • Additionally, next to “Download”, you can see “Undo”, which allows you to roll back your “manual journal”. 

check and undo.png

Step 8: View the Modified Manual Journal

  • Now, back to the Xero dashboard, select “Accounting” on your top left. From the dropdown, now select  “Reports”.

check modified xero.png

  • The dashboard of reports appears, and now select  “Journal Report” from the “Taxes and balances” dropdown.

view journal report.png

  • The journal report dashboard appears as shown below. Now select “Go to manual journals”

go to manual journals.png

  • The modified “manual journal” is displayed, as shown in the image below.

final.png

5) What file types does SaasAnt Transactions Online support for Xero Online imports?

For almost all entities in Xero, SaasAnt Transactions Online supports XLS, XLSX, XLSM, CSV, and TXT. You can also schedule imports by sending CSV or Excel files via Email, Zapier, or FTP.
